Product reviews:
Len
2025-12-30 iphone 11 Pro
Poseable Action Figures - Toy Biz green goblin 12 inch figure
green goblin 12 inch figure
Stev
2025-12-24 iphone 7 Plus
Marvel Toybiz Green Goblin 12 inch green goblin 12 inch figure
green goblin 12 inch figure
Marvel SpiderMan Titan Hero Series green goblin 12 inch figure
green goblin 12 inch figure